Guttau (German) or Hućina (Upper Sorbian) is a village in the east of Saxony, Germany. It is part of the municipality of Malschwitz in the district of Bautzen, and lies northeast of the town of Bautzen/Budyšin. The village is part of the bilingual Sorbian settlement area.

It is situated in the Upper Lusatian plain, south of the so-called Lusatian Lake District.

Guttau/Hućina was previously a municipality consisting of nine villages, from 1996 to 2012. That municipality was merged into Malschwitz/Malešecy on 1 January 2013.[1]

Former municipality

From 1996 to 2012, Guttau/Hućina was the name of a municipality (Gemeinde/Gmejny), with nine villages included. Their names are listed below in German and Upper Sorbian.

  • Brösa/Brězyna
  • Guttau/Hućina
  • Halbendorf/Spree / Połpica
  • Kleinsaubernitz/Zubornička
  • Lieske/Lěskej
  • Lömischau/Lemišow
  • Neudorf/Spree / Nowa Wjes/Sprjewja
  • Ruhethal/Wotpočink
  • Wartha/Stróža

Together, the areas of Guttau and Malschwitz formed the Verwaltungsgemeinschaft Malschwitz [de] until they merged as one municipality, named Malschwitz/Malešecy, from 2013 onwards.
